Description

btrfs: clean up our handling of refs == 0 in snapshot delete. In reada we BUG_ON(refs == 0), which may be problematic because there is no lock on the extent leave, potentially leading to a transient incorrect answer. In walk_down_proc, BUG_ON(refs == 0) is also used, which could occur due to extent tree corruption. This has been changed to return
-EUCLEAN. In do_walk_down() this case is caught and handled correctly, however -EIO is returned, whereas -EUCLEAN would a more appropriate error code. Finally in walk_up_proc, BUG_ON(refs == 0) is also used, it has also been converted to proper error handling.

Solution

The following text was originally created by the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A). The original can be found at CISA.gov.

Siemens has identified the following specific workarounds and mitigations users can apply to reduce risk:

- All affected products: Update to V3.2 or later version

As a general security measure, Siemens recommends protecting network access to devices with appropriate mechanisms. To operate the devices in a protected IT environment, Siemens recommends configuring the environment according to Siemens' operational guidelines for industrial security and following recommendations in the product manuals.
